Kumar Srinivasan
3dfa260af9
8025091: VisibleMemberMap.java possible performance improvements
...
8198890: The standard doclet incorrectly produces wrong method signatures in certain cases
Reviewed-by: jjg
2018-04-24 11:54:03 -07:00
Jonathan Gibbons
e371d95422
8201396: fix broken links generated by javadoc doclet
...
Reviewed-by: ksrini
2018-04-10 15:05:10 -07:00
Bhavesh Patel
40998ce018
8196200: Implement a navigation builder in javadoc
...
Reviewed-by: jjg, ksrini
2018-04-09 09:45:51 -07:00
Bhavesh Patel
9569a57298
8199278: Javadoc search results does not link to anchors on a page
...
Reviewed-by: jjg, ksrini
2018-03-26 18:07:24 -07:00
Jonathan Gibbons
c003e3af3b
8199902: {@docRoot} references need to be updated to reflect new module/package structure
...
Reviewed-by: ksrini
2018-03-23 17:28:02 -07:00
Jan Lahoda
b0b8a51be1
8187950: javax.lang.model APIs throws CompletionFailure or a subtype of CompletionFailure
...
Catching CompletionFailures that would be thrown to API clients, and re-completing the symbols again when javac itself needs it.
Reviewed-by: cushon, jjg
2018-03-09 09:42:10 +01:00
Bhavesh Patel
1780fdeae7
8182765: HTML5 must be the default javadoc codegen mode in the near future
...
Reviewed-by: jjg
2018-03-06 10:45:47 -08:00
Bhavesh Patel
4932677ba4
8198522: Javadoc search broken after output files organization for modules
...
Reviewed-by: jjg
2018-02-26 17:18:15 -08:00
Kumar Srinivasan
7c4ed0b15b
8194651: javadoc: mark the com.sun.javadoc API for removal
...
Reviewed-by: jjg
2018-02-09 13:58:17 -08:00
Lana Steuck
845f7823de
Merge
2018-02-09 02:23:34 +00:00
Yue Liu
751fa92e41
8196383: JDK 10 L10n resource file update - msgdrop 20
...
Reviewed-by: naoto
2018-02-06 22:26:13 -08:00
Jonathan Gibbons
e7f7bcdb06
8195795: Organize output files by module/package, not just package
...
Reviewed-by: ksrini, mchung, erikj
2018-02-07 11:28:23 -08:00
Bhavesh Patel
999168d66b
8196027: Remove "Prev" and "Next" links from the javadoc navigation
...
Reviewed-by: jjg, ksrini
2018-02-06 18:28:23 -08:00
Jonathan Gibbons
7f04dec594
8196736: Refactor HelpWriter and properties
...
Reviewed-by: ksrini
2018-02-05 11:35:56 -08:00
Jonathan Gibbons
c0cb471231
8195805: Doclet incorrectly updates all attributes in <a> tags when relocating links
...
Reviewed-by: ksrini
2018-01-22 11:28:32 -08:00
Jonathan Gibbons
8550a5c92d
8195796: Reduce the size of relative URLs in generated docs
...
Reviewed-by: ksrini
2018-01-22 11:15:51 -08:00
Lana Steuck
8f528fba93
Merge
2018-01-18 18:58:46 +00:00
Goetz Lindenmaier
22762d1cdc
8189102: All tools should support -?, -h and --help
...
Reviewed-by: kvn, jjg, weijun, alanb, rfield, ksrini
2018-01-16 08:48:34 +01:00
Li Jiang
cc269bbcc4
8194717: JDK10 L10n resource file update - msgdrop 10
...
Reviewed-by: joehw
2018-01-14 22:25:53 -08:00
Jonathan Gibbons
372bc7a281
8194955: Warn when default HTML version is used
...
Reviewed-by: ksrini, bpatel
2018-01-12 11:41:32 -08:00
Jonathan Gibbons
f811ca50b3
8181878: javadoc should support/ignore --add-opens
...
Reviewed-by: ksrini
2018-01-11 15:38:57 -08:00
Kumar Srinivasan
b5cb43b1de
8194953: doclet corrupts HTML files when adding navbar
...
Reviewed-by: jjg
2018-01-16 19:26:48 -08:00
Jonathan Gibbons
528109a976
8188649: javadoc -encoding doesn't work when using the old doclet API
...
Reviewed-by: ksrini
2018-01-05 12:41:28 -08:00
Kumar Srinivasan
fd34cd5262
8193671: Default Methods tab under Method Summary includes static methods
...
Reviewed-by: jjg
2018-01-04 13:32:10 -08:00
Bhavesh Patel
a0d37d92df
8192007: javadoc @uses and @provides tags in the modules documentation appears before the first-sentence summary of the service type
...
Reviewed-by: jjg, ksrini
2018-01-04 09:22:17 -08:00
Jonathan Gibbons
5bcb718441
8178070: duplicate entries in package table
...
Reviewed-by: bpatel, ksrini
2017-12-13 17:27:43 -08:00
Bhavesh Patel
1bf16ef2db
8164407: Add module support for -link and -linkoffline javadoc option
...
Reviewed-by: jjg, ksrini
2017-12-13 12:45:06 -08:00
Kumar Srinivasan
05d1149d5e
8192850: method summary tables of inherited methods improperly list static interface methods
...
Reviewed-by: jjg
2017-12-12 20:18:14 -08:00
Kumar Srinivasan
ddb9702c14
8193107: javadoc complains about empty module
...
Reviewed-by: jjg
2017-12-12 14:16:24 -08:00
Kumar Srinivasan
7604d1d515
8149402: "-group" option issue for classes from default package
...
Reviewed-by: jjg
2017-12-07 14:21:25 -08:00
Kumar Srinivasan
900f2c016d
8191030: @value Tags are not resolved by javadoc 9
...
Reviewed-by: jjg
2017-12-07 14:15:14 -08:00
Kumar Srinivasan
7892014147
8192933: Wrong generic type parameter in serialized form javadoc
...
Reviewed-by: jjg
2017-12-06 15:14:13 -08:00
Maurizio Cimadamore
686d74f11e
8189749: Devise strategy for making source level checks more uniform
...
Create a 'feature' enum which is responsible for handling source version checks and related diagnostic generation
Reviewed-by: jjg, jlahoda
2017-12-04 17:54:49 +00:00
Kumar Srinivasan
47d1a91754
8185985: Html files in doc-files directories should be wrapped with standard header and footer
...
Reviewed-by: jjg
2017-11-30 06:14:25 -08:00
Kumar Srinivasan
e3c574e026
8190552: Augment the Compiler API tree with APIs to represent HTML content
...
Reviewed-by: jjg, jlahoda
2017-11-30 04:43:09 -08:00
Kumar Srinivasan
581c28572a
8182108: javadoc makes up type variables for grandparent types
...
Reviewed-by: jjg
2017-11-29 15:27:47 -08:00
Bhavesh Patel
6912165887
8185369: Clean up the javadoc stylesheet
...
Reviewed-by: jjg
2017-11-28 20:19:29 -08:00
Kumar Srinivasan
2af00f5da9
8180019: javadoc should treat failure to access URL as an error, not a warning
...
Reviewed-by: jjg
2017-11-21 13:17:06 -08:00
Kumar Srinivasan
53ee22647f
8187588: Error generating using JDK 9 javadoc against a JDK 8 source repository
...
Reviewed-by: jjg
2017-11-20 16:50:22 -08:00
Jonathan Gibbons
1e9c354dca
8191464: jdk/javadoc/doclet/testModules/TestModules.java 2 of 333 subtests failed
...
Reviewed-by: bpatel
2017-11-17 18:37:37 -08:00
Jonathan Gibbons
24ea133ea9
8190824: Eliminate HtmlDocWriter
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:21:04 -08:00
Jonathan Gibbons
70c7792638
8190822: Remove dead code that could lead to invalid HTML
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:17:47 -08:00
Jonathan Gibbons
29cd769953
8190821: Introduce a new Links builder class
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:16:21 -08:00
Jonathan Gibbons
7f0a1c7e36
8190820: Introduce a new Head builder class
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:13:44 -08:00
Jonathan Gibbons
5963e3d359
8190819: Merge HtmlWriter into HtmlDocument
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:12:13 -08:00
Jonathan Gibbons
7a89adf1a8
8190818: Introduce a new Script builder class
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:06:17 -08:00
Jonathan Gibbons
fbd053bd26
8190295: Introduce a new Table builder class
...
Reviewed-by: bpatel, ksrini
2017-11-16 15:01:45 -08:00
Bhavesh Patel
616491477f
8185371: Support for multiple stylesheets in javadoc
...
Reviewed-by: jjg, ksrini
2017-11-14 13:44:07 -08:00
Jan Lahoda
5f97b69390
8139607: -release option forces StandardJavaFileManager
...
Merging a --release specific file manager with the user-provided one, rather than altering the user-provided one.
Reviewed-by: jjg, mcimadamore
2017-11-06 13:10:43 +01:00
Kumar Srinivasan
3e52d34798
8189845: Fix for 8157000 causes significant performance regression
...
Reviewed-by: jjg
2017-10-25 21:19:38 -07:00